FC Standard sedan,Ascot grey,good motor,has sratchplates.venetian,Nasco electric wipers,period radio,very good seats and carpet,has minor rust in drivers rear quarter,whole boot area was sandblasted,no seatbelts,new exhaust,slave cylinder and startermotor.

Hi Andrew.The rust on the drivers side is thin enough that you can see through.It is not structural.The rust on the passenger side is not as bad,few pinholes.I will take some photos and put up.Car just need someone to look at it.But it is clean rust(if there is such a thing).I had the whole boot area sand blasted.I repaired some rust around where the petrol tank sits.All repairs where carried out using metal out of an Fe boot area.I painstakingly repaired the sparewheel well(then found a nos one?).
